3 definitions
driven (Adjective) — | Compelled forcibly by an outside agency 1 example |
1. ex. "mobs driven by blind hatred" | |
driven (Adjective) — | Urged or forced to action through moral pressure 1 example |
1. ex. "felt driven to take a stand against the issue" | |
driven (Adjective) — | Strongly motivated to succeed |

22 definitions
driven (Verb) — | (driving) operate or control a vehicle 2 examples |
1. ex. "drive a car or bus" | |
2. ex. "Can you drive this four-wheel truck?" | |
driven (Verb) — | (driving) travel or be transported in a vehicle 1 example |
1. ex. "We drove to the university every morning" | |
driven (Verb) — | Cause someone or something to move by driving 2 examples |
1. ex. "She drove me to school every day" | |
2. ex. "We drove the car to the garage" | |
driven (Verb) — | Force into or from an action or state, either physically or metaphorically 1 example |
1. ex. "He drives me mad" | |
driven (Verb) — | To compel or force or urge relentlessly or exert coercive pressure on, or motivate strongly |
driven (Verb) — | Cause to move back by force or influence 1 example |
1. ex. "drive the enemy" | |
driven (Verb) — | Compel somebody to do something, often against his own will or judgment 1 example |
1. ex. "She finally drove him to change jobs" | |
driven (Verb) — | Push, propel, or press with force 1 example |
1. ex. "Drive a nail into the wall" | |
driven (Verb) — | Cause to move rapidly by striking or throwing with force 1 example |
1. ex. "drive the ball far out into the field" | |
driven (Verb) — | Strive and make an effort to reach a goal 1 example |
1. ex. "She is driving away at her doctoral thesis" | |
driven (Verb) — | Move into a desired direction of discourse 1 example |
1. ex. "What are you driving at?" | |
driven (Verb) — | Have certain properties when driven 1 example |
1. ex. "My new truck drives well" | |
driven (Verb) — | Work as a driver 2 examples |
1. ex. "He drives a bread truck" | |
2. ex. "She drives for the taxi company in Newark" | |
driven (Verb) — | Move by being propelled by a force 1 example |
1. ex. "The car drove around the corner" | |
driven (Verb) — | Urge forward 1 example |
1. ex. "drive the cows into the barn" | |
driven (Verb) — | (driving) proceed along in a vehicle 1 example |
1. ex. "We drive the turnpike to work" | |
driven (Verb) — | (golf) strike with a driver, as in teeing off 1 example |
1. ex. "drive a golf ball" | |
driven (Verb) — | (sport) hit very hard, as by swinging a bat horizontally 1 example |
1. ex. "drive a ball" | |
driven (Verb) — | (mining) excavate horizontally 1 example |
1. ex. "drive a tunnel" | |
driven (Verb) — | Cause to function by supplying the force or power for or by controlling 3 examples |
1. ex. "The amplifier drives the tube" | |
2. ex. "steam drives the engines" | |
3. ex. "this device drives the disks for the computer" | |
driven (Verb) — | (hunting) search for game 1 example |
1. ex. "drive the forest" | |
driven (Verb) — | (hunting) chase from cover into more open ground 1 example |
1. ex. "drive the game" |
